Marine Digital Media Receiver
Best marine audio upgrade for boaters needing powerful, reliable sound connectivity.
This receiver is built for those who prioritize raw volume and durability over audiophile nuance. Its ability to handle 2-ohm loads and dual Bluetooth connections makes it a powerhouse for busy decks, though you sacrifice some granular sound customization for that sheer, reliable output.

Key Specs
Peak Power Output
400 W
RMS Power Per Channel
45 W
Speaker Impedance Compatibility
2 ohm
Connectivity Technology
Bluetooth
Model Number
DSX-M80
Built-in Amplifier
Yes
Max Power Watts
400.0 watts
Output Power Watts Per Channel
45.0 watts
